What It Is

Pain in the neck or back can stem from a variety of sources, including:

  • Muscle strain or tension

  • Disc issues (herniation or degeneration)

  • Spinal misalignment

  • Joint dysfunction

  • Poor posture or repetitive stress

  • Nerve irritation or compression (e.g. sciatica or pinched nerves)

Whether your pain is sharp and sudden or dull and persistent, we create a care plan built around your specific condition and goals.

What to Expect

Your treatment may include:

  • Manual therapy and soft tissue release to reduce tension

  • Spinal mobilization techniques to restore healthy movement

  • Postural training and ergonomic guidance

  • Core and spinal stabilization exercises

  • Education on safe movement, lifting, and sleeping habits

  • Gentle stretching and strengthening routines tailored to your needs

Our therapists work with you to reduce flare-ups, avoid surgery when possible, and build a long-term foundation for spinal health.
